中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

如何利用checkpoint提升mysql性能

小樊
82
2024-10-08 11:15:59
欄目: 云計算

MySQL Checkpoint 是一種用于將內存中的數據同步到磁盤上的過程,它可以提高 MySQL 的性能和穩定性。以下是如何利用 Checkpoint 提升 MySQL 性能的一些建議:

  1. 調整 Checkpoint 頻率:根據系統的負載情況,適當調整 Checkpoint 的頻率。如果系統負載較高,可以增加 Checkpoint 的頻率,以便更頻繁地將內存中的數據同步到磁盤上,從而減少數據丟失的風險。但是,如果 Checkpoint 頻率過高,也會增加系統的開銷,因此需要進行權衡。
  2. 優化 Checkpoint 參數:MySQL 提供了多個與 Checkpoint 相關的參數,如 innodb_checkpoint_periodinnodb_log_group_size 等。通過調整這些參數,可以優化 Checkpoint 的性能。例如,可以增加 innodb_log_group_size 的值,以減少日志文件的旋轉次數,從而提高性能。
  3. 使用異步 Checkpoint:MySQL 支持異步 Checkpoint,即在不影響數據庫性能的情況下進行數據同步。通過啟用異步 Checkpoint,可以減少 Checkpoint 對數據庫性能的影響,從而提高數據庫的吞吐量。
  4. 監控 Checkpoint 過程:定期監控 Checkpoint 的過程,以確保 Checkpoint 正在正常運行,并且沒有出現任何異常情況。如果發現 Checkpoint 存在問題,可以及時進行調整和優化。
  5. 考慮使用 SSD:如果系統使用的是傳統的 HDD 硬盤,那么可以考慮升級到 SSD 硬盤。SSD 硬盤的讀寫速度比 HDD 硬盤快得多,因此可以提高 Checkpoint 的速度,從而提高數據庫的性能。

總之,利用 Checkpoint 提升 MySQL 性能需要綜合考慮多個因素,包括 Checkpoint 的頻率、參數設置、異步 Checkpoint 的使用以及硬件設備等。通過進行適當的調整和優化,可以顯著提高 MySQL 的性能和穩定性。

0
于田县| 靖宇县| 大兴区| 右玉县| 南漳县| 德州市| 保德县| 噶尔县| 尼木县| 安西县| 讷河市| 萨迦县| 安吉县| 乐业县| 彰化市| 黄浦区| 响水县| 凤冈县| 巴里| 社会| 仪征市| 武陟县| 吉安市| 保康县| 繁昌县| 嘉定区| 松原市| 霸州市| 龙里县| 永顺县| 漯河市| 北宁市| 黄龙县| 申扎县| 磐安县| 武清区| 大埔区| 阳高县| 卫辉市| 澜沧| 怀化市|